Lines Matching defs:mmp_icu_base
60 static void __iomem *mmp_icu_base;
76 r = readl_relaxed(mmp_icu_base + (hwirq << 2));
79 writel_relaxed(r, mmp_icu_base + (hwirq << 2));
100 r = readl_relaxed(mmp_icu_base + (hwirq << 2));
103 writel_relaxed(r, mmp_icu_base + (hwirq << 2));
129 r = readl_relaxed(mmp_icu_base + (hwirq << 2));
132 writel_relaxed(r, mmp_icu_base + (hwirq << 2));
229 hwirq = readl_relaxed(mmp_icu_base + PJ1_INT_SEL);
240 hwirq = readl_relaxed(mmp_icu_base + PJ4_INT_SEL);
253 mmp_icu_base = ioremap(0xd4282000, 0x1000);
276 mmp_icu_base = ioremap(0xd4282000, 0x1000);
285 icu_data[1].reg_status = mmp_icu_base + 0x150;
286 icu_data[1].reg_mask = mmp_icu_base + 0x168;
297 icu_data[2].reg_status = mmp_icu_base + 0x154;
298 icu_data[2].reg_mask = mmp_icu_base + 0x16c;
306 icu_data[3].reg_status = mmp_icu_base + 0x180;
307 icu_data[3].reg_mask = mmp_icu_base + 0x17c;
315 icu_data[4].reg_status = mmp_icu_base + 0x158;
316 icu_data[4].reg_mask = mmp_icu_base + 0x170;
324 icu_data[5].reg_status = mmp_icu_base + 0x15c;
325 icu_data[5].reg_mask = mmp_icu_base + 0x174;
333 icu_data[6].reg_status = mmp_icu_base + 0x160;
334 icu_data[6].reg_mask = mmp_icu_base + 0x178;
342 icu_data[7].reg_status = mmp_icu_base + 0x188;
343 icu_data[7].reg_mask = mmp_icu_base + 0x184;
383 mmp_icu_base = of_iomap(node, 0);
384 if (!mmp_icu_base) {
410 iounmap(mmp_icu_base);
513 icu_data[i].reg_status = mmp_icu_base + reg[0];
514 icu_data[i].reg_mask = mmp_icu_base + reg[2];